  • Provide consistent and timely service to customers in your territory.
  • Service 10-15 customers per day in a company vehicle.
  • Accommodate a customer’s needs with products that will help provide a safe, pleasant, and productive workplace.
  • Organize and implement a work plan for maximizing daily sales and decreasing mileage between calls.
  • Maintain an adequate supply of promotional materials, flyers, and business cards.
  • Maintain a call average that is consistent with current company objectives.
  • Maintain and turn in paperwork in a timely manner.
  • Mail or email work orders, call reports, and vehicle maintenance reports as required.
  • Keep handheld computer data updated and in compliance with company policy.
  • Keep abreast of all price changes and sell accordingly.
  • Maintain a consistent paper flow by avoiding errors on paperwork submitted.
  • Maintain adequate vehicle stock and rotate accordingly.
  • Adhere to the company vehicle maintenance schedule and policy.
  • Understand and comply with all company policies.
  • Have proper tools and supplies such as; anchors screws, screwdriver(s) Hammer and a charged drill on van in order to install equipment within a customer’s facility.
  • Maintain a clean company vehicle inside and out to promote a good company image.
  • Manage your geographical territory and notify management of any territory problems.
  • Promote growth by continuously making cold calls and developing new businesses.
  • Keep up to date about competitive companies, their products and prices
  • Continuously gain knowledge of First Aid + Safety products.
  • Share pertinent information about pricing and products with other employees during sales meetings. QualificationsWhat we’re looking for :
  • Must be at least 21 years or older.
  • Valid non-commercial driver’s license and safe driving record is required.
  • 1-3 years of B2B sales experience or equivalent is preferred.
  • Must be knowledgeable in basic computer and tablet skills and be proficient with Microsoft Word and Excel.
  • Ability to lift and carry up to 40 lbs. About UniFirst First Aid + Safety UniFirst First Aid + Safety is a division of the UniFirst Corporation.
